A few thoughts.
I thought Slaughter did a better job of keeping his eyes down field when he scrambled, on two separate occasions he got the ball out at the last second instead of taking a sack like he would have last year.
I thought on two other separate occasions Slaughter showed us what he can do when he decides to tuck it and run.
To me the influence of Alex Wood as far as playcalling is obvious we have to execute better.
I know it feels like the Tigers are never going to win another game but trust me, they'll get better.
My biggest disappointment is....yet again....in the defensive backfield....Moeller guys running free and wide open all night. We either need different players in those spots, or different coaches because the safetys and corners picked up exactly where they left off last year....and that's not a good thing.
I was encouraged at how the players battled and never stopped fighting throughout the entire game.
Our line needs work but didn't play as bad as I was told they were going to.
Halftime penalties....Moeller 8 for 82 Massillon 0 for 0....thats encouraging and we have to build on that.
Moeller, you have a real nice team with some very good players....but I was surprised at how dirty they were.
The special teams need work....a lot of work but the rundown by Vinny and the onside kick by Vinny were both really nice.
